Hosea 7:2-12 New American Bible, Revised Edition (NABRE)

2. Yet they do not call to mindthat I remember all their wickedness.Now their crimes surround them,present to my sight.

3. With their wickedness they make the king rejoice,the princes too, with their treacherous deeds.

4. They are all adulterers,like a blazing oven,Which the baker quits stoking,after the dough’s kneading until its rising.

5. On the day of our king,they made the princes sick with poisoned wine;he extended his hand to the scoffers.

6. For they draw near in ambushwith their hearts like an oven.All the night their anger sleeps;in the morning it flares like a blazing fire.

7. They are all heated like ovens,and consume their rulers.All their kings have fallen;none of them calls upon me.

8. Ephraim is mixed with the nations,Ephraim is an unturned cake.

9. Strangers have consumed his strength,but he does not know it;Gray hairs are strewn on his head,but he takes no notice of it.

10. The arrogance of Israel bears witness against him;yet they do not return to the Lord, their God,nor seek him, despite all this.

11. Ephraim is like a dove,silly and senseless;They call upon Egypt,they go to Assyria.

12. When they go I will spread my net around them,like birds in the air I will bring them down.I will chastise them when I hear of their assembly.
